Practical Advice
When selecting your size, consider that 100% cotton has less stretch than synthetic blends, so referring to our size guide is recommended for the best fit. This top pairs exceptionally well with dark chinos or formal trousers for a cohesive, professional appearance.
Caring for your product
To maintain the vibrant contrast of the White and Navy stripes, this garment is machine washable. Regular washing at appropriate temperatures ensures that the natural cotton fibres remain clean and the garment remains hygienic for daily wear.
We recommend avoiding the use of bleach, as this can damage the integrity of the cotton fibres and cause the navy stripes to fade prematurely. When drying, it is best to avoid high heat to prevent any natural shrinkage, ensuring your garment maintains its original fit and professional look over its lifespan.
